The TD Waterhouse research pages have posted a small article, dated March 17, by Andrew Allentuck. It reviews the Dynamic Precious Metals Fund, and briefly looks at three of its holdings, Kinross, Red Back, and San Gold.

The SGR blurb says:

"San Gold Corp. is a small cap gold miner based in Bissett, Man., and listed on the TSX Venture exchange. Shares purchased at $1.05 have recently traded at $1.60. The company is a restart of the old Rice Lake mine. New geological studies indicate that its gold deposits are economic. Mr. Cohen said. San Gold should produce 130,000 ounces in 2010. That would imply cash flow for the year ended Dec. 31, 2010, of 20 cents per share compared to 10 cents a year earlier and a 14 cent loss in 2008. Within 12 months, shares should pass $3, he noted."

The "Mr. Cohen" refers to Robert Cohen, who is the fund manager, and "a mining and mineral process engineer."
